RLJE International Ltd,d/b/aAcorn Media, a British company that publishes and distributes DVDs, as well as selling home-video products and streaming videos with a particular focus on British television.[1][2][3][4]
Launched in 1997, Acorn Media U.K. Limited distributes collectible home video products in the U.K. market. By design, Acorn U.K.'s product line often overlaps with the Acorn Media U.S. line. This division of the company also serves as a permanent presence in the U.K. television programming community, a primary source of both Acorn Media U.S. and Acorn U.K. acquisitions.
Important programming franchises for this Acorn division includeNew Tricks,Criminal Justice,Midsomer Murders,Foyle's War,Trial & Retribution,Wild at Heart,Wainwright Walks, andInspector George Gently.
In April 2007, Acorn Media U.K. launched Acacia U.K., a healthy joyful living brand encompassing licensed and original programming on DVD.[5]
In 2012,RLJ Companies bought Acorn Media, including a majority share inAgatha Christie Ltd, and Image to formRLJ Entertainment.[6]
In 2021 it began distributing newAMC Networks programming.
